If this is your first time contributing, please ensure that you have read the [CONTRIBUTING](https://github.com/pulumi/pulumi/blob/master/CONTRIBUTING.md) documentation. --> # Description This PR fixes an issue where 'pulumi state delete <urn>' would prompt the user to disambiguate between multiple resources in state with the same URN and proceed to delete all of them. With this change, dependency checks are performed only if the deletion will lead to no resources possessing the URN. The targetDependents flag will only target dependents if the deleted resource will orphan the dependents. <!--- Please include a summary of the change and which issue is fixed.
